Ashley Blackburn, Health Care For All’s Interim Executive Director, issued the following statement on the U.S. Senate vote against extending enhanced Affordable Care Act subsidies:
“The Senate’s failure to extend enhanced Affordable Care Act subsidies is deeply disappointing. Hundreds of thousands of people in Massachusetts and millions more around the country will see their insurance costs surge. At a time when health care costs are already too high and family budgets are tight, hard-working families will face impossible choices between paying the rent, buying groceries, and keeping their health insurance coverage.
“Our HelpLine staff is already hearing daily from some of the 26,000 people in Massachusetts who will lose access to subsidies altogether – many of whom are facing double or even triple the premium costs for the same coverage.
“We are deeply grateful to our Massachusetts champions in Congress, who are fighting tirelessly to protect health care for people in the Commonwealth. We appreciate their leadership and stand ready to continue working with them to fight for equitable, accessible, affordable health coverage for everyone in Massachusetts.”
